Erik ten Hag’s Man Utd side take on Lyon on Wednesday but look to be without a number of senior players for the pre-season game

Manchester United manager Erik ten Hag will welcome a cohort of senior players back to Carrington this week.

Advertisement

The Reds got their pre-season underway on Wednesday, as they beat Leeds United 2-0 in Oslo.

Noam Emeran and Joe Hugill got themselves on the score sheet in the second half, as Mason Mount played his first match in United colours.

Advertisement

It’s on to Edinburgh next, where United take on Lyon, before heading away on their USA tour.

The likes of Lisandro Martinez, Jadon Sancho and Raphael Varane all got minutes in the tank against Leeds, but Ten Hag was without plenty of experienced heads.

Advertisement

When asked by MUTV in Norway, when his ‘full quota’ of players would be back, he said: “I think Saturday.

Those players, most of them will not show up in Edinburgh, as well, because they need time and to have a good training week
“They had to have days off and relaxation. Those players played most games in the last season, so they needed that rest. So then we have to bring them back, but you have to do it carefully – you can’t go from zero to 100.”

Advertisement

It remains to be seen who will be involved in the game against Lyon, but it seems likely that Ten Hag will be taking a cautious approach with his players.

He will want to make sure that they are fully fit and ready for the start of the season, which is now just over a month away.
